Northcliff is a wealthyresidential suburb ofJohannesburg,South Africa. The suburb is located on Northcliff Ridge which provides views to both the north and the south. Northcliff's huge homes are nestled around a steep incline of the hill, and on the foot of Northcliff borders the suburbs ofFairland,Blackheath,Cresta andBerario. Recently[when?] some streets have been secured with boom gates. It is located in Region B of theCity of Johannesburg Metropolitan Municipality.
The suburb is situated on part of an oldWitwatersrand farm calledWaterval.[2] It was established on 3 October 1934 by entrepreneur, Fred Cohen and named after the northerly ridge.[2] Cohen built a palatial home in the suburb, designed by architect M.J. Harris and which also has a ballroom.[3]

Northcliff Hill (also known as Aasvoëlkop (Vulture Ridge) due to the cliffs being predominantly inhabited by these birds of prey before being urbanised) is believed to have been populated byhumans for over 250,000 years. At 1807 metres, the ridge is the second-highest point in Johannesburg, being one metre lower thanObservatory Ridge. It has three vegetation zones and is inhabited by many different animals.
Northcliff is served byCresta Shopping Centre, one of the largestmalls in Johannesburg which is located on the border of Northcliff in the suburb ofCresta. Many other smaller suburban shopping complexes are within easy access, for example Northcliff Corner, The Verdi Centre, Heathway Square and Home Living Design Centre.
While actually located in Blackheath, the suburb gives its name toNorthcliff High School and Northcliff Primary School.
Marang House, a home for seriously ill children, is based in Northcliff.
